Subject: Re: [PATCH RESEND 1/3] mfd: arizona: Add MICVDD to mapped regulators

> Currently, MICVDD only binds because it is both the regulator name and
> the consumer name and we will always match against the regulator name
> regardless of the consumer device. If the regulator was renamed using
> the init_data ASoC will no longer be able to locate the supply, as it
> will be looking on the CODEC device where as the MICVDD consumer is on
> the Arizona device. Add a mapping as we do for the other regulators.
